How to use this model

Use cases, fit and pre-production checks

This 3D model of a threaded tubular tee connector is excellent for 3D printing. Printing at a 1:1 scale is recommended for precise adherence to the specified dimensions (100mm diameter, 3mm wall thickness, 200mm length). Supports may be necessary during printing, especially for the horizontal branch, to ensure thread quality and structural integrity. Materials like PLA, ABS, or PETG are suitable for creating a durable and functional part. The model can also be used in game engines (Unity, Unreal Engine) or for creating realistic AR/VR scenes due to its detail and standard form.

What are the exact dimensions of this 3D tee connector model?
The model is created to specifications: 100mm pipe diameter, 3mm wall thickness, and 200mm overall length along the main channel. The branch outlet diameter matches the main pipe diameter.
Can this model be used for functional pipelines?
Yes, the model is intended for engineering projects and can be 3D printed for functional connections. Using durable materials and considering print supports for sealing and strength is recommended.
